Completed Research Work

1. Novel method to measure the water spreading area on the fabric

Objectives:

  • To measure the fabric liquid spread characteristics manually
  • To calculate rate of absorbency

2. New technique used to measure water spreading area on the fabric by image analysis method

Objectives:

  • Measure fabric Rate of absorbency objectively using image analysis technique using Photoshop
  • To study the fabric liquid spreading characteristics objectively

3. Novel test method used to measure water spreading area on the fabric by embedded image analysis technique using digital signal processor

Objectives:

  • To determine the fabric liquid spread area through embedded image analysis technique using 32 bit DSP
  • To compare fabric liquid spread measurement with other two developed methods

8. Modification of Industrial-Grade Sewing Machine to make it User-friendly for Differently-abled Persons

Objectives:

  • To develop a novel and unique operation method to enable differently-abled persons devoid of lower limbs to operate an industry-grade sewing machine efficiently
  • To design a modification of an industrial-grade single-needle lock-stitch machine to facilitate easy operation by hand, without use of the foot
  • To develop a speed control device to enable the user to use the machine at optimum speed
